About This Event

Working with fibre lover, Fred Porchez from ‘WishEweWereHere,’ you will learn how to process a selection of different breeds of wool.

He will show you how to:

  • identify different kinds of wool and other fibres
  • learn how to scour, pick, comb and card the fluffy stuff
  • be shown how to make a ball of yarn using a traditional drop spindle
  • try out a spinning wheel
  • finally you will be given the opportunity to spin your own yarn

You are welcome to bring your own tools, and seek guidance on how to use them.
